Description
English: Twenty-four-hour time-lapse movie with pictures taken at 15-min intervals of E2.5 E-cad -null and control littermate treated with 100 ng/ml Igf1 ( Figure 5E ). E-cad -deficient embryos were not rescued with any treatment procedure. (MOV)
